    This might be useful for others also...
    After hours and hours of debugging headers and responses and comparing pages to others which work, I realised that this interactive report's display condition is based on REQUEST = SUBMIT.
    As such, the actions menu will NOT set the Request parameter when clicking in the actions menu and the Apex engine refuses to send anything back to the browser - not even an error message.

  • Interactive Report Chart Missing Labels

    I have a simple horizontal bar chart on an Interactive Report... There are 22 bars but only half of them (11) have labels. Bars 1, 3, 5, 7, etc have labels. If I click on the other bars I can see their labels but this is of no use when printing. The same issue happens frequently in various other charts whenever there are more than a few items to display. Our users have to download the reports to Excel and create the charts there in order to print or make presentations.

    Hi Rick,
    The behaviour you are seeing, where not all labels are displayed, is expected given the size of the region the chart is being displayed in and the number of labels you wish to display. AnyChart will automatically handle the display of the labels in this case, and it is not possible to customise an Interactive Report chart to override this behaviour. My suggestion would be that you create a new Chart region, where you have more control over the chart you generate. Please refer to the section Creating Charts - http://download.oracle.com/docs/cd/E17556_01/doc/user.40/e15517/app_comp.htm#CHDFEJAB - in Chapter 8 - Adding Application Components of the APEX User's Guide for more information. Once you have generated your chart, you can increase the height of your chart on the Chart Attributes page, and this will allow for the display of additional labels on the X-axis of your chart. Alternatively, you could look at the option of using the AnyChart axis label Stager mode, as outlined in the online AnyChart documentation here: http://anychart.com/products/anychart/docs/users-guide/axes-labels-text-formatting.html#stager. As the mode name suggests, the positioning of the axis labels will be staggered, which will allow for the display of all of your labels without having to adjust the chart height. For your presentations, you can easily create the chart regions on the same page as your existing Interactive Reports, and you'll also have the ability to print the charts, save them as an image or as PDF.

  • Interactive Report - Chart axis value wrong data

    Hi,
    we created an interactive report based on demo_orders table.
    The interactive chart is displaying wrong data on the value axis (4,00000 instead of 4,000.00)!
    Values in the table are ok, even the value displayed when user clicks on specific data point is correct.
    Did somebody had similar problems?
    Application Express 3.2.0.00.27
    AnyChart #5.1.3
    Thanks.
    Regards,
    Kristjan

    Hi Kristjan,
    I'm able to reproduce the issue you report, using an Interactive Report in APEX 3.2.1 and 4.0, where the Application Language is a non-English option. So for example, if my chart label in English is *10,000.00* and when I switch the Application Primary Language to German, then the displayed values should be *10.000,00* however it is incorrectly appearing as *10,000*. When running in some non-English languages, the NLS decimal separator used is a comma ',', but this isn't been correctly applied to the Interactive Report chart. The problem is arising from the fact that the decimal separator setting in the chart XML is not being escaped correctly, and is therefore being ignored. I've logged bug 10154666 to track this issue, and a fix for this will be available in our next release. Thanks for bringing this to our attention. In the meantime, and to ensure the values on your chart are accurately displayed, it might be best to create a separate chart region on the page in question, rather than using the Interactive report chart.

  • Error creating interactive report

    Hi
    I get the following Oracle error when I attempt to create an interactive report:
    ORA-01446: cannot select ROWID from, or sample, a view with DISTINCT, GROUP BY, etc. ORA-02063: preceding line fromThe select statement I am trying to base the report on is:
    SELECT MAX(b.oracle_job_num)                                                          AS "Oracle Job Number"
          ,MAX(b.stream_id)                                                               AS "Stream ID"
          ,MAX(b.batch_id)                                                                AS "Batch ID"
          ,b.billing_pk                                                                   AS "Billing Reference"
          ,MAX(REPLACE(b.job_type_desc2,'_',' '))                                         AS "Job Type"
          ,MAX(b.file_date)                                                               AS "Date Recieved"
          ,MAX(b.total_docs)                                                              AS "Volume Recieved"
          ,SUM(NVL(d.total_docs_dispatched,0))                                            AS "Volume Dispatched To Date"
          ,MAX(b.total_docs) - SUM(NVL(d.total_docs_dispatched,0))                        AS "Volume Outstanding To Date"
          ,NVL(TO_CHAR(MIN(d.dispatch_timestamp),'DD-MM-RRRR HH24:MI'),'N/A')             AS "First Dispatch Date"
          ,NVL(TO_CHAR(MAX(d.dispatch_timestamp),'DD-MM-RRRR HH24:MI'), 'N/A')            AS "Last Dispatch Date"
          ,ROUND(SUM(NVL(d.total_docs_dispatched,0)) / MAX(b.total_docs) * 100)           AS "Percentage Dispatched"
          ,MAX(b.total_sheets)                                                            AS "Total Sheets"
          ,MAX(b.impressions)                                                             AS "Total Impressions"
    FROM billings b
        ,job_batch_dispatch_details d
    WHERE b.billing_pk = d.billing_pk (+)
    AND TRUNC(file_date) >= '25-APR-2008'
    AND UPPER(customer) LIKE 'B%'
    GROUP BY b.billing_pkPlease can anyone suggest what I need to do in order to get the report to work?
    Many thanks

    Paul,
    There should be more to that error message, that instructs you to change the "Unique Column" which is used to identify each row for the default drill-down link.
    If you are creating this report using the Create Page or Create Region wizard, try choosing "No" for "Link to Single Row View" below the query.

  • JavaScript Error in Crystal Reports for Visual Studio 2013 - revisited

    With the newly-released Crystal Reports for Visual Studio 2013, I was receiving the following error:
    Unhandled exception at line 37, column 59140 in http://localhost:4486/cfb341e5bcca4ae88166b78e20276d73/browserLink
    0x800a139e - JavaScript runtime error: Syntax error, unrecognized expression: input#__CRYSTALSTATEctl00$MainContent$CrystalReportViewer1
    It turns out that this is related to the Browser Link Visual Studio add-in. You can either ignore the error, or disable Browser Link.
